#9c88ce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c88ce is composed of 61.2% red, 53.3%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.3% cyan, 34%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 257.1 degrees, a saturation of 41.7% and a lightness of 67.1%. #9c88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#39119d.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#9c88ce color description : Slightly desaturated violet.

#9c88ce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9c88ce has RGB values of R:156, G:136,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.34,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 10258638.

Shades and Tints of #9c88ce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040206 is the darkest color, while #f8f7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c88ce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aa8ae is the less saturated color, while #895bfb is the most saturated one.
